How Does Video Resolution Affect the Security Camera’s Performance?

Video resolution significantly affects a security camera’s performance. Higher resolution provides clearer images. For example, a camera with 1080p resolution captures more detail than one with 720p. This detail aids in identifying faces and objects. Lower resolution may result in blurry images. It restricts the ability to recognize important details during an investigation.

Another aspect is the field of view. Higher resolution cameras allow for larger coverage areas without losing detail. This gives a more comprehensive view of the monitored environment.

Storage capacity also plays a role. Higher resolution footage consumes more storage space. This impacts how long users can retain recorded footage. Adequate storage is necessary for effective surveillance.

Bandwidth requirements are another consideration. Streaming high-resolution video demands more bandwidth. Insufficient bandwidth can lead to lag or reduced video quality in real-time monitoring.

In summary, higher video resolution enhances image clarity, expands the field of view, increases storage needs, and requires more bandwidth. Each factor contributes to the overall effectiveness of the security camera system.

What Are the Different Installation Options for Economical Security Camera Systems?

The different installation options for economical security camera systems include various models and techniques tailored to various needs and budgets.

  1. Wired Camera Systems
  2. Wireless Camera Systems
  3. Power over Ethernet (PoE) Systems
  4. Smart Camera Systems
  5. Hybrid Systems

Wired Camera Systems:
Wired camera systems involve using cables to connect cameras to a power source and a recording device. This setup provides stable connections and reliable video quality. Wired systems are often more secure from interference, making them ideal for permanent installations. According to a 2021 report by Security Magazine, wired installations are less vulnerable to hacking but can be more challenging and costly to install due to drilling and cabling requirements.

Wireless Camera Systems:
Wireless camera systems utilize Wi-Fi or other wireless technologies for signal transmission. This ease of installation appeals to many users who want flexibility and simplicity. Wireless systems can be easily relocated and often come with smartphone integration for remote viewing. However, they may suffer from interference or signal loss, particularly in environments with many electronic devices. A study by TechRadar in 2023 indicated that while wireless systems are popular for DIY installations, they may lack the reliability of wired systems in high-security scenarios.

Power over Ethernet (PoE) Systems:
Power over Ethernet (PoE) systems simplify installation by sending power and data through a single Ethernet cable. This setup decreases wiring complexity and allows for camera placement in areas without a nearby power outlet. PoE systems can support high-definition video and offer robust performance.
